<?xml version="1.0" standalone="yes"?> <Paper uid="P97-1047"> <Title>Decoding Algorithm in Statistical Machine Translation</Title> <Section position="8" start_page="371" end_page="371" type="concl"> <SectionTitle> 6 Conclusions </SectionTitle> <Paragraph position="0"> We have reported a stack decoding algorithm for the IBM statistical translation model 2 and a simplified model. Because the simplified model has fewer uarameters and does not have to posit hypotheses with the same prefixes but different length, it out-performed the IBM model 2 with regard to both accuracy and efficiency, especially in our application that lacks a massive amount of training data. In most cases, the erroneous outputs from the decoder have a higher score than the human made translations. Therefore it is less likely that the decoder is a major contributor of translation errors.</Paragraph> </Section> class="xml-element"></Paper>
